The Rise of TikTok as a Cultural and Engagement Force

Why TikTok Became the Ultimate Viral Platform

TikTok's explosive growth is a textbook case of viral marketing success. Its short-form, vertical video format combined with intelligent AI-driven content discovery creates a continuous loop of engaging, digestible stories. Unlike traditional social platforms, TikTok optimizes content virality with creative tools, soundtracks, and editing effects that empower every user to become a storyteller.

This dynamic has been crucial in shifting audience attention towards hyper-engaged, bite-sized content around real-time events.

TikTok’s Influence on Event Engagement

Sports events, music launches, and cultural festivals now rely heavily on TikTok's platform to drive buzz and sustain interest before, during, and after event dates. User-generated content, influencer live streams, and viral challenges push engagement metrics far beyond those of legacy broadcast channels.

Content Creation Lessons from TikTok’s Algorithm

Content creators can learn from TikTok's emphasis on authenticity, rapid pacing, and community interaction. Unlike polished, scripted narratives, TikTok thrives on relatability and immediacy — lessons vital for anyone aiming to achieve viral storytelling. This model encourages creators to experiment with formats, remix existing content, and embrace imperfection to maintain audience interest.

FIFA’s Digital Transformation Strategy Through TikTok

The Partnership: FIFA and TikTok’s Shared Vision

FIFA’s partnership with TikTok, first activated at major events like the 2022 FIFA World Cup, signals a strategic pivot toward modern fan engagement. Recognizing TikTok’s demographic reach — predominantly Gen Z and millennials — FIFA integrates behind-the-scenes content, creative challenges, and player-focused stories that foster a personal connection between fans and the sport.

Innovative Content Formats Used By FIFA on TikTok

FIFA leverages TikTok’s interactive tools such as duet videos, hashtag challenges, and augmented reality filters to crowdsource fan content. This grassroots storytelling amplifies event narratives organically and incentivizes millions of fans to become co-creators — a modern take on participatory journalism.

Metrics of Success: Engagement Impact for FIFA

Data from FIFA's digital campaigns shows a substantial increase in global engagement, with TikTok videos often outperforming traditional highlights on other platforms in both reach and virality. This demonstrates the value of marrying sports content with contemporary storytelling mechanics.

Comparing Traditional Event Engagement vs TikTok-Driven Viral Storytelling

AspectTraditional Event EngagementTikTok-Driven Viral Storytelling
Content FormatBroadcast-centric, long-form highlights, static website contentShort-form, interactive vertical videos, UGC, challenges
Audience ParticipationPassive viewing, limited to fan forumsActive content creation, viral trends, duets/stitching
DemographicsBroad, skewing olderYounger, Gen Z & Millennials focused
Speed of ViralitySlow, traditional media cyclesInstant, algorithm-driven acceleration
Monetization ModelsTicket sales, broadcast rights, sponsorshipsSubscriptions, branded content, merchandise tied to viral campaigns

FAQs: TikTok, FIFA, and Viral Event Engagement

1. How can small content creators participate in TikTok-FIFA style event engagement?

Focus on authentic, story-driven clips tied to event moments, lean into popular challenges, and engage niche communities by using relevant hashtags and duets. Consistency and experimentation are key.

2. What makes TikTok’s algorithm effective for viral storytelling?

Its AI-powered For You feed rapidly learns user preferences and promotes diverse new content, rewarding creativity and engagement rather than only follower count, allowing diverse voices to go viral.

3. How does influencer partnership boost event engagement?

Influencers provide trusted voices and can authentically amplify content to their followers, creating a multiplier effect that enhances reach and fan loyalty.

4. Can TikTok’s viral content be monetized effectively?

Yes, leveraging TikTok followers for paid subscriptions, branded collaborations, and exclusive merchandise is an emerging and proven monetization path.

5. How is digital storytelling evolving beyond TikTok for events?

It increasingly incorporates augmented reality, rich data visuals, soundscapes, and transmedia narratives to create more immersive, multi-sensory experiences.
